It was the simple things that made life easier – such as tipping your head up and peering at the sky through the leaves before setting off.  There was no mist filtering through the clouds, no dark clouds blanketing the bright blue sky.  There were only a few wisps here and there dotting the periwinkle expanse and, and with a pleased snort, the timber wolf turned his snout back to the west, where he might find the Wild Cherry Orchard once more.  Last time, he'd found himself caught in a deluge with an excited pup half-prone to derring-do.   Youngsters were exhausting, and for one hot moment, Kjors wondered why he had any interest in reproducing, anyways.

But that thought always boomeranged right back – he would have pups because he needed progeny.  While he'd never raise his father's pack from the ashes it'd fallen into while his mother burned Ered to the ground, he never doubted he'd found his own empire.  A wolf couldn't have a dynasty if he didn't have sons or daughters carrying his name beyond his own mortal life.  This was, you see, how a dragon lived through the ages, how a wolf defeated simple laws like life and death with his own two paws.  He would live on, through the spirit and the deeds of the children baring his name and his claws.

Kjors huffed as he drew towards the boundaries of the fruit trees, slowing to a halt as he gazed across the open field.  Unfortunately, this would require him to wait another winter, survive another full turn of the earth, to have his chance at passing his fine qualities on to the next generation.  It was so close, and just out of reach.

With a grumble, the wolf pressed onward again, pacing the border of the orcharge.  He only halted when he found the remains of a scavenged carcass.  It was fairly small – a groundhog, perhaps, killed and consumed by coyotes.  The bones had been left, however, and finding himself brimming with irritation, the dark male settled himself down and pulled a femur into his mouth, gnawing and mumbling under his breath until he heard the sound of shifting grass nearby.  "What d'ya wan'?"
